Sony Unveils Water Proof Cyber-Shot Camera


Bangalore: Sony has added three new digital cameras to its cyber-shot series. The company unveiled a water proof high powered cyber-shot camera-DSC-TX200V and other two cyber-shot cameras; DSC-WX50 and DSC-WX70.

The water proof camera, DSC-TX200V is an ultra thin T-series camera equipped with the highest resolution Exmor R CMOS image sensor and improved Bionz image processor for taking brilliant pictures in low light.

The DCS-TX200V is designed with flat glasses on both the sides and has a built in 5X optical zoom with 18 MP non-protruding lenses. The camera sports 3.3 inch OLED (Organic Light-Emitting Diode) touchscreen display with ‘Xtra Fine’ TruBlack LCD display which produce high contrast and decent resolution. There are no physical buttons thanks to its touchscreen display; all the functionalities are done within the screen (expect power, shutter and a zoom buttons).

The other two cameras DSC-WX50 andDSC-WX70 looks identical but WX50 has normal controls with all the buttons and navigations keys and sports a 2.7 inch normal LCD display. While WX70 has a 3 inch touchscreen display just kike the TX200V, but come with buttons on the top for power, shutter and zoom. Both the camera has 5X optical zoom and a16.2 MP back illuminated sensor with Exmor R CMOS image sensor.

All the three cameras will be available by March, and will be priced around - TX200V for 24750 ($499.99), WX70 for 14850 ($299.99) and the WX50 for 9900 ($199.99).
